GRANDMA'S OLD-FASHIONED MEATLOAF
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 350 F
- Heat the o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the chopped celery and onion; cook until the vegetables are tender, or for about 7 to 9 minutes, stirring frequently.
- In a large bowl, mix ground beef or beef and pork mixture, oats, chili sauce or ketchup, Worcestershire sauce, salt, beaten egg, celery and onion mixture, and the water or milk.
- Pack the meatloaf mixture into a 9-by-5-by-3-inch loaf pan or shape it and bake it free-form in a 9-by-13-by-2-inch baking pan or 10-by-15-by-1-inch jelly roll pan.
- Bake at 375 F for 1 hour.
- Using 2 spatulas, carefully move meatloaf to a serving plate and slice.

GRANDMOTHER'S MEAT LOAF
My grandmother gave me this recipe many years ago. The buttery flavor of the crushed crackers is what gives this meat loaf the special taste that our family says is best!-Etta Winter, Pavilion, New York

Steps:
- In a large bowl, combine eggs, milk, crushed crackers, onion, salt, sage or poultry seasoning and pepper. Add ground beef; mix well. press mixture into an 8x4-in. loaf pan. Bake at 350° for 1-1/4 hours or until no pink remains. Garnish with green pepper and onion rings if desired.

BONNIE'S BEST MEATLOAF
I never met Bonnie but I've been making her meatloaf for years! Serve with her glaze on top - or your favourite tomato or mushroom sauce. Add some garlic mashed potatoes & a green vegetable for a great weeknight family dinner. Leftovers (if there are any) make a good sandwich.

Steps:
- Heat oil in a medium skillet.
- Cook onions& garlic until tender; reserve.
- Combine eggs with milk& bread crumbs.
- Add onion mixture& remaining ingredients and mix well.
- Press into a 9" x 5" loaf pan& cover with foil.
- Bake in a preheated 375F oven for an hour.
- Combine glaze ingredients in a small bowl.
- Drain off any fat from meatloaf& brush glaze on top.
- Bake for an additional 30 minutes, uncovered.
